Abstract
These Regulations make provisions for construction and operation of hatchery farms and are divided into three chapters. Chapter One gives general definitions and Chapter Two establish conditions to apply for a licence (sects. 2-4), as concerns location (sects. 5 and 6), hatchery buildings (sect. 7) and installations (sects. 8). Sections 9 and 10 provide for licence granting and operation of new hatcheries. Sections 11 and 12 make provisions for hatcheries alterations or licence revocation. Sections 13 to 17 establish rules as concerns existing hatcheries. Chapter Three make provisions concerning operation and maintenance of hatcheries, such as eggs incubation and marking (sect. 18), cleanliness (sects. 19 and 20). It also provides for workers behaviour (sect. 21) and daily log (sects. 22-26). Chapter Four makes provisions concerning despatch of chicks, delivery notes, removal, conveyance and sale of chicks (sects. 27-31). Section 32 establishes requirements for health tests and notification of diseases.
